摘要
水质监测的重要指标之一是总氮,应用紫外分光光度法测定总氮时,存在很多干扰和影响因素。通过实验数据比对,对实验用水、消解温度与时间、冷却时间等影响因素进行比较分析。实验结果表明屈臣氏水和新鲜去离子水代替无氨水;在122℃温度下,消解时间50 min,冷却2 h的条件下,检测结果最好。
One of the important indicators for water quality monitoring and lake and reservoir water quality is total nitrogen.When using ultraviolet spectrophotometry to determine total nitrogen,there are many interference and influencing factors.Compare and analyze the influencing factors such as experimental water,digestion temperature and time,and cooling time through experimental data comparison.The experimental results indicate that Watsons water and fresh deionized water replace ammonia free water.The best detection results were obtained under the conditions of digestion time of 50 minutes and cooling for 2 hours at 122℃.
